Slurm multithreading
WebbSee a sample Slurm script for a multithreaded job. To find the optimal value of one must conduct a scaling analysis where cpus-per-task is varied and the execution time of … Webb28 sep. 2024 · Slurm is an open source, fault-tolerant, and highly scalable cluster management and job scheduling system for large and small Linux clusters. Submitit …
Slurm multithreading
Did you know?
WebbUsing Slurm to manage resources on Ookami. The Slurm Workload Manager provides a variety of ways for users to control how computational resources are managed when … WebbMultithreaded jobs generally run on a single node and only require a single task (i.e. process) that spawns a group of threads to execute across multiple CPU cores. The - …
Webb29 jan. 2024 · 3 I am working on a cluster machine that uses the Slurm job manager. I just started a multithreaded code and I would like to check the core and thread usage for a … Webb,java,multithreading,Java,Multithreading,在这种情况下,我需要为当前正在执行的线程每1秒递增一个线程局部变量。 例如,考虑下面的代码片段 public class DemoApplication { public static final ThreadLocal threadTest = new ThreadLocal() { @Override protected Integer initialValue() {
WebbTo use a GPU in a Slurm job, you need to explicitly specify this when running the job using the –gres or –gpus flag. The following flags are available: –gres specifies the number of … WebbSet it after modules load. export SLURM_HINT=multithread # Run the program srun Sample batch script for embarrassingly parallel GPU jobs #! /bin/bash -l # # This file is a sample batch script for "embarrassingly parallel" GPU applications via Slurm's job array mechanism.
WebbSlurm: Multi-Threaded Applications. Multi-threaded applications operate faster than single-threaded applications on CPUs with multiple cores. Moreover, multiple threads of one …
WebbThe SLURM launcher script remains the same than before. It has been especially designed to be as general as possible. We only need to write a script calling the Grid search procedure with the SVC model. Here we will not wrap the existing SVC algorithm. The script is located in the supervized folder. main.py: using Grid search in parallel greek cashWebb28 maj 2024 · If slurmd is not running, restart it (typically as user root using the command " /etc/init.d/slurm start "). You should check the log file ( SlurmdLog in the slurm.conf file) for an indication of why it failed. You can get the status of the running slurmd daemon by executing the command " scontrol show slurmd " on the node of interest. flovent prescription savingsWebbman srun (1): Run a parallel job on cluster managed by Slurm. If necessary, srun will first create a resource allocation in which to run the parallel job. The following document … flovent prescribing informationWebbMultithreaded Job Submission Example. Many codes can support multithreading as a means of parallelism, as standards like OpenMP generally make it easier to code than … greek casino sitesWebbMulti-threading is a type of execution model that allows multiple threads to exist within the context of a process. Simply speaking, a Slurm multi-threading job is a single process, … flovent price at walmartWebbNormally, by following the instructions in each cluster's tutorial, every processor/core reserved via Slurm is assigned to a separate MPI process. However, in the event that an application combines MPI (usually between nodes), and OpenMP (within nodes), different instructions need to be followed. greek cartoon showsWebbRunning Multi-threading Jobs. Multi-threading is a type of execution model that allows multiple threads to exist within the context of a process. Simply speaking, a Slurm multi … flovent pics